  14. I've figured out how to make a semi-realistic SEAD "script" using several triggers. Essentially, if an enemy SAM site detects a Shrike or other ARM within its zone, it kills the radar for a randomized amount of time. As of now, it takes approximately 7 triggers for each SAM site to work. How can I turn this trigger logic into an executable lua script that I can instead attach to each unit, saving time and simplifying the trigger list? I've attached the test mission below.   18. So just to clarify - Before, I was using the T50 base with the Warthog grip as just a plug-and-play unit. Windows recognized them both and the base + grip buttons worked as advertised. I noticed, however, that for some reason, windows would indicate full after stick deflection when in reality I had about 20% more aft travel yet to go. So I decided to load the Virpil software and followed the manual to try and get it to detect the full range of motion. The first issue I ran into was for some reason the virpil software had the X and Y axes inversed, but then I noticed the software wasn't detecting any of the buttons on the grip. I had not changed anything except software and unplugguing/replugging the USB cable during this whole process (i.e. no unplugging the grip from the base). Is there a different profile to load or setting I need to change to get the software to detect the grip?
